Platform Requirements
Hardware and performance specifications for ReversingLabs virtual appliances and deployment profiles.
Spectra Analyze
| Specification | Spectra Analyze E-1K | Spectra Analyze 5K | Spectra Analyze E-15K | Spectra Analyze 30K |
|---|---|---|---|---|
| Application | Any | Any | Any | Any |
| Included Modules | ReversingLabs Sample Analysis Application | ReversingLabs Sample Analysis Application | ReversingLabs Sample Analysis Application | ReversingLabs Sample Analysis Application |
| Spectra Core™ Pre-Execution / Static Analysis Engine | Spectra Core™ Pre-Execution / Static Analysis Engine | Spectra Core™ Pre-Execution / Static Analysis Engine | Spectra Core™ Pre-Execution / Static Analysis Engine | |
| Spectra Cloud™ File Reputation Web Services Interface | Spectra Cloud™ File Reputation Web Services Interface | Spectra Cloud™ File Reputation Web Services Interface | Spectra Cloud™ File Reputation Web Services Interface | |
| CPU | 8 cores | 16 cores | 24 cores | 32 cores |
| RAM | 64 GB | 96 GB | 128 GB | 256 GB |
| Storage Size | 1 TB | 2 TB | 3 TB | 4 TB |
| Storage Media | SSD-backed | SSD-backed | SSD-backed | SSD-backed |
| Min. IOPS | 2000 | 2000 | 2000 | 2000 |
| Min. Throughput (MBps) | 300 | 300 | 300 | 300 |
| Network Throughput (Mbps) | 100 | 100 | 100 | 100 |
| AWS Instance | r6a.2xlarge with 1 TB EBS gp3 | r6a.4xlarge with 2 TB EBS gp3 | r6a.8xlarge with 3 TB EBS gp3 | r7a.12xlarge with 4 TB EBS gp3 |
Spectra Analyze Platform Requirements are the minimum recommended specifications where file size must be under 400MB total and average size for all files under 250k for Spectra Analyze E-1K. Worker Profiles
The following table takes into account a single Worker. Varying specs imply different performance levels.
| Specification | Profile 1 | Profile 2 | Profile 3 |
|---|---|---|---|
| Core count | 8 | 16 | 32 |
| Memory (GB) | 32 | 64 | 128 |
| Disk (SSD) | 1TB | 1.5TB | 2TB |
| Performance (MB/sec) | 1.6 | 3.2 | 6.4 |
| Files / day | 150,000 | 300,000 | 600,000 |
| TB / day | 0.125 | 0.25 | 0.5 |
| Min Look-ups / day | 1,500,000 | 3,000,000 | 6,000,000 |
| Max Look-ups / day | 7,500,000 | 15,000,000 | 30,000,000 |
| Max file size | 1GB | 6GB | 200GB |
| AWS Instance | m6a.2xlarge with 1 TB EBS gp3 | m6a.4xlarge with 1.5 TB EBS gp3 | m6a.8xlarge with 2 TB EBS gp3 |
The maximum file size depends on the content of the file, not only its size. Spectra Detect unpacks a submitted file and analyzes what's inside it, so the limit is governed by how much content the file expands into during analysis. This applies to every profile. The figures below were measured on Profile 3; Profile 1 and Profile 2 behave the same way at lower thresholds, because both the working storage and the memory available for analysis are smaller.
Content that expands little can go higher. In testing on Profile 3 hardware, an archive of model weights processed successfully at 400 GB. A single model file processed successfully at 200 GB.
Content that expands a great deal must stay lower. Compressed data such as parquet or gzipped text can expand seven times or more, and analyzing it is bound by available memory rather than by file size. In testing on Profile 3 hardware, a 50 GB archive of parquet data processed successfully, while archives of 75 GB and larger did not complete.
As a sizing guide, allow roughly three times the submission size in working storage for model content, and seven times or more for compressed data.
